Salary: £50,000 - 68,000 per year
Requirements- Strong experience supporting multi-site enterprise network environments
- Solid knowledge of routing, switching, VPNs and network security
- Hands‑on Aruba and Cisco switching and wireless experience, plus Clear Pass NAC
- Good understanding of firewall technologies such as Palo Alto and Fortinet, and their integration
- Strong troubleshooting and root cause analysis ability
- Experience implementing controlled changes in ITIL environments
- Experience reviewing, interpreting and contributing to network designs and standards, with confidence to challenge vendors
- Strong documentation skills, including diagrams, standards and procedures
- Understanding of monitoring, performance and capacity management
- Strong communication skills across technical and non‑technical stakeholders
- Experience with SD‑WAN technologies and modern network architectures is desirable
- Exposure to cloud networking such as Azure vNet, VPN, Express Route and hybrid connectivity is desirable
- Experience integrating network platforms with identity and access solutions such as Clear Pass, NAC and 802.1x is desirable
- Relevant industry certifications such as CCNP, PCNSE, NSE4 or equivalent are desirable
- Experience working in industrial, manufacturing or multi‑site operational environments is desirable
- Familiarity with network security principles and integration with SOC or MDR services is desirable
- Exposure to network automation, scripting or infrastructure‑as‑code such as Python or Ansible is desirable
- Experience managing or working alongside managed service providers or external delivery partners is desirable
- Maintain and support our multi‑site network infrastructure, ensuring high availability, performance and security
- Diagnose and resolve network incidents and problems, taking ownership through to resolution and root cause analysis
- Plan and implement network changes, upgrades and improvements in line with change control processes
- Support the delivery of network‑related projects, working with internal teams and third‑party partners
- Define and maintain network standards, documentation and best practices, ensuring consistency and maintainability
- Monitor network capacity, performance and resilience across LAN, WAN and wireless infrastructure, proactively identifying risks and areas for optimisation
- Contribute to and influence network solution design, reviewing and challenging vendor proposals to ensure they are secure, supportable and aligned to standards
- Work in partnership with dedicated firewall and security engineers, ensuring network and security designs are aligned and operationally effective

We are British Steel, a leading European steel manufacturer supplying premium long products around the world. We take pride in our history and heritage, and we value our people, performance and the passion that comes from generations working in our industry. This is a 2-year fixed‑term role based in Scunthorpe, North Lincolnshire, working 36.5 hours Monday to Friday. We offer a strong benefits package including a defined contribution pension scheme, 27 annual leave days plus bank holidays, life assurance, company sick pay, a health cash plan, an employee assistance programme, standby and call‑out payments, and family‑friendly leave enhancements.
We also invest heavily in training and development, and we actively welcome applications from ex‑Armed Forces Personnel, Reservists, Armed Forces Veterans and military spouses/partners.
